最近开发一个电商平台,想问问前端都什么技术做比较好,求思路

想用vue或者react,但是这个项目肯定要考虑seo得, 想用传统的freemarker渲染呢,前后端沟通成本高,对开发人员要求也高,效率低,而且没法做前端性能优化(压缩,合并,文件md5等)。想用nodejs中间层渲染呢,以前有没有做过,没有思路!

求大神给点思路!!!!

阅读 2.5k
2 个回答

如果只是SEO的话,你可能只是需要预渲染。
原理就是通过user-agent判断是人还是爬虫,是爬虫就打开一个headless浏览器得到渲染结果后返回给爬虫。

Vue SSR 指南
prerender-spa-plugin

可以去了解下Nuxt.js!

撰写回答
你尚未登录,登录后可以
  • 和开发者交流问题的细节
  • 关注并接收问题和回答的更新提醒
  • 参与内容的编辑和改进,让解决方法与时俱进
推荐问题